Find your Wi-Fi network password in Windows - Microsoft Support
To do this, select the Start button, then select Settings > Network & internet > Properties > View Wi-Fi security key. Note: You can also view the password of saved networks on the Manage known networks page by selecting any network and then View Wi-Fi security key .

Windows keyboard tips and tricks - Microsoft Support
Windows logo key + S. Opens Search. Windows logo key + E. Opens File Explorer. Alt + Tab. Opens Task Switcher, moving forward with each press of Tab, switching to that window on release. Shift + Alt + Tab. Opens Task Switcher, moving backward with each press of Tab, switching to that window on release.

Command Prompt and Windows Powershell for Windows 11
Command Prompt and Windows Powershell for Windows 11. In Windows 11 22H2, the default app used to host console windows has been changed to Windows Terminal. After the October 2022 update, Command Prompt, Windows PowerShell, and other console apps will appear inside an instance of Windows Terminal.
